Output c58907989ea073967e585c0ab65557eaf2fd053a6d407f4afc0fb1881822b554:15

value
10668271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38a2ad82fe77051bf9a2f34a10629ac065cbd54a OP_EQUAL
address
36rUeLUUpqrL6dUjr2WLXgWPTJbwWoLQqK
transaction
c58907989ea073967e585c0ab65557eaf2fd053a6d407f4afc0fb1881822b554
confirmations
210437
spent
true